Analysis

The most recent figure for households and npishs final consumption expenditure in Burkina Faso is 2.3%, measured in 2025.

The figure is down 74.9% on the previous year and down 36.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, households and npishs final consumption expenditure in Burkina Faso peaked at 18.3% in 1996 and was at its lowest, -20.0%, in 1994.

Burkina Faso ranks 118th of 177 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

Burkina Faso compared with similar countries

  • Burkina Faso's 2.3% is below the median for low income countries, which is 3.1%, 76% of the median. (21 countries reporting)
  • Burkina Faso's 2.3% is below the median for Sub-Saharan Africa, which is 3.6%, 65% of the median. (44 countries reporting)

This field includes expenditure on goods and services by the Household and NPISH sector for the direct satisfaction of human needs or wants, whether individual or collective. This indicator denotes the percentage change over each previous year of the constant price (base year 2015) series in United States dollars.
